Scaling Satellite Production to Two Per Day
EnduroSat’s revolutionary capacity to manufacture two ESPA-class satellites daily—each weighing 200-500 kilograms—represents an extraordinary leap in aerospace production efficiency. The Gen3 satellite platform delivers 3.5 kilowatts of peak power and 2 gigabits per second data rates through a modular, cableless bus design. This architectural innovation enables complete assembly and functional testing within hours rather than weeks, eliminating critical bottlenecks that constrain constellation operators. The production velocity directly translates into faster time-to-orbit for customers, accelerating return on investment and competitive positioning in rapidly evolving Earth observation, communications, and navigation markets.
Opening Europe’s Largest Space Manufacturing Center
The $104 million investment coincided with EnduroSat’s launch of its 188,340-square-foot Space Center in Sofia, Bulgaria—Europe’s largest dedicated smallsat manufacturing complex. This vertically integrated facility houses advanced RF laboratories, specialized hardware testing environments, ISO-classified clean rooms, and complete space qualification systems. By controlling every production stage from component fabrication through orbital qualification testing, EnduroSat eliminates traditional supply chain dependencies and external testing bottlenecks. This manufacturing philosophy mirrors successful strategies employed by industry leaders achieving market dominance through vertical integration, while Bulgaria’s strategic location provides access to highly skilled aerospace talent at competitive costs.
Meeting Growing Demand for Small Satellite Constellations
Market dynamics have shifted decisively as communications providers, Earth observation companies, defense organizations, and IoT operators increasingly deploy dedicated satellite constellations rather than lease existing capacity. EnduroSat’s comprehensive “Space Service” model addresses this opportunity by managing the entire mission lifecycle—from initial design through launch coordination and orbital operations. The Gen3 ESPA-class satellites prove particularly effective for hyperspectral imaging, synthetic aperture radar, broadband communications, and precision navigation. Industry projections indicate thousands of small satellites will launch over the next decade, positioning EnduroSat to capture significant market share among customers seeking alternatives to traditional aerospace contractors.

Building Affordable Alternatives to Dominant Space Infrastructure
EnduroSat’s satellite manufacturing capabilities enable customers to deploy cost-effective, dedicated satellite constellations across multiple market segments. The fundamental value proposition centers on providing organizations—from commercial enterprises to governmental agencies—with economically viable pathways to their own space infrastructure. By leveraging consumer electronics and automotive supply chains rather than expensive aerospace suppliers, EnduroSat delivers satellites at price points and timelines that make constellation deployment accessible to dramatically expanded customer bases. The transparent, fixed-cost constellation-as-a-service model eliminates traditional uncertainty through predictable pricing, guaranteed delivery schedules, and comprehensive mission support—fundamentally different from conventional aerospace contractors where cost overruns represent industry norms.
